# Displaying the waiting queue

### Enable the waiting queue display feature

1. Before setting up auto-response, click on the gear icon in the top right corner and then click on 'Setup'.
2. Enter 'Custom Settings' in the Quick Find box and select it.

3. Click on the 'Manage' button next to SC\_Setup.

4. Set 'Enabled waiting list display' to True and click Save.

### Set up the wating queue message

The configuration is the same as the "Connect to a consultant" message.

Use {{n}} in the message where the number of waiting customers should be displayed.

If there are multiple "Connect to a consultant" messages, use Priority to specify their display order.

If there are no waiting customers when a customer clicks "Connect to a consultant," **the auto-response displaying the waiting queue will not be shown.** Therefore, make sure to add a **default "Connect to a consultant" message.**
